How do I submit samples for testing?
We offer courier and pick-up services for specimen collection at your convenience. Our laboratory requires a trained technician for obtaining samples for batch testing at grow sites. Please adhere to the packaging recommendations outlined in the California Code of Regulations, ensuring proper labeling for each sample. For flowers, use a static bag; for concentrates, utilize a snap cap or screw-top test tube/vial, and for edibles, choose a retail package, bag, vial, or any securely sealed container. How much sample is needed for the testing process?
Sample Requirements for Comprehensive Panel:
Cannabinoid Potency Testing, Pesticides Screening, Residual Solvents Testing, Heavy Metal Testing, Mycotoxin Testing, Microbiological Contaminants/Foreign Materials Testing, Moisture Content/Water Activity Testing, Homogeneity Testing, and Terpene Profiling.
Units: g=gram, mL=milliliters, 1-Full Serving Size (e.g. 1 Gummy Bear)
We prefer samples are measured before submission and any excess samples submitted will be incinerated/destroyed.
FLOWER/LEAF: 12g
CONCENTRATE INFUSED PRODUCTS: 12g
SOLID (WAX/SHATTER): 12g
LIQUID: 12mL
TOPICAL: 12mL
EDIBLE INFUSED PRODUCTS: 9-Full-Servings
Note: For custom panels and studies we may require more samples be submitted to perform the additional tests requested.

How much time does it typically take to receive the test results?
Excluding holidays and weekends, our commitment is to deliver results for cannabinoid profiling, homogeneity testing, and moisture content/water activity within 24 hours from the arrival of samples in the lab. For more intricate tests, such as microbiological tests, residual solvent tests, pesticides screening, mycotoxin testing, terpene profiling, and heavy metals, completion may take 48-96 hours. Once finalized, these results will be accessible through our portal system for clients/customers. Please note that these are considered 'speciality tests.
Who has the authorization to submit samples for testing?
Individuals possessing a Proposition 215 Recommendation are authorized to submit samples for analytical testing. This encompasses a diverse range of roles, including growers, processors, dispensary representatives, physicians, independent patients, distributors, producers, and anyone else required to adhere to the SB-94 Code of Regulations for Compliance Testing in the State of California, as mandated by the Bureau of Cannabis Control since January 5, 2019.

Can you outline the testing services available at Level Up Laboratory?
At Level Up Laboratory, our testing services encompass a comprehensive array, including Pesticides Screening, Mycotoxin Testing, Cannabinoid Profiling, Heavy Metal Testing, Microbiological and Foreign Material Testing, Residual Solvent Testing, Moisture Content/Water Activity Testing, Homogeneity Testing, Soil Testing, Cannabis Infused Wine Testing, Stability Testing, and other customized tests. Our full panel boasts over 150 analytes, aligning with ISO/IEC 17025 and meeting California's Code of Regulations requirements for cannabis testing. This ensures a robust and compliant testing suite to address diverse needs in the cannabis industry.
